Excerpt from History of Shelburne, New Hampshire Hannah married Samuel Wheeler, James married Sally, daughter of Joseph Lary, Jr.. Of Gilead, and built a handsome two story house a little below his father's. Of his children, John and Caverno died. And Dearborn married Rose. Daughter of Rev. Ezekiel Cofiin, and lived at home till after the death of his father, when he moved to Gilead. And the name of Shelburne's first resident was dropped from her annals. Mr. Hope Austin is remembered by elderly people of to-day as a pleasant Spoken old gentleman. Very much bent, walking bacic and forth from his house to the mill. With his hands clasped behind him; and the Austins, as a family, were pleasant, hospitable and industrious.
